These are shots from the Final Tolai Warwagira festival to be held in Rabaul Town, East New Britain Province, Papua New Guinea.
This festival of music and culture had been running in Rabaul for the previous 30 or so years until the twin volcanoes erupted in September of 1994 and demolished the town.
In 2008, the festival was moved to Kokopo because of excessive ash fall in Rabaul and because new facilities were opened in Kokopo.
I worked on the 2006 and 2007 festivals as the audio engineer and experienced first hand the peoples feelings of melancholy sadness on loosing the festival to Kokopo. After the twin volcanic eruptions of 1994, this festival was the only cultural and music event that kept the Rabaul Population entertained, occupied and gave a little bit of income and hope to their miserable situation. Rabaul was once called "the Jewel of the South Pacific". It was a beautiful and vibrant place.
In the last night of the 2006 festival, there was heavy ash fall and the festival was washed out with rain, ash, mud and sulphur. No one went home. We all stayed. The kids danced on to the early morning dawn. It was an eerie out-of-this world moonscape. Unfortunately the sulphur and acid destroyed my gear and none of the shots were saved on this occasion.
